Atletico Madrid has rejected Arsenal’s player plus cash offer for Ghanaian midfielder Thomas Partey.
According to reports from [TheAFCBell] the Spanish club has turned down an oral offer from Arsenal for Partey. Arsenal offered out of favour midfielder Matteo Guendouzi plus €10m for the hard tackling Ghanaian midfielder but the offer was rejected by the Diego Simieone’s side.
The 27 years old is keen to a move to Premier league and has rejected an offer of a contract extension at Wanda Metropolitano Stadium. There is optimism in Thomas Partey’s camp that all parties will reach an agreement despite the rejection of the opening offer.
Arsenal head coach Mikel Arteta has made signing a strong defensive midfielder with a good physicality a priority this summer and Partey fits the profile of a player he is looking for. Arsenal has presented a four years contract that will double the midfielders current weekly wages at Atletico to his representatives and is confident that the offer would surely convince the midfielder to force a move to the Emirates.
The Ghanaian International has been one of the key men for Diego Simieone’s team over the last couple of years and has a release clause of €50m in his contract as Atletico. The Madrid side will only accept an offer that will trigger his €50m release clause before they will be willing to sanction a move for Thomas. Talks between the both clubs will continue in the next few days as reported by @TheAFCBeII.
